great program found a problem though.. the test telnet worked just fine. but when it whent to broadcast for the real shutdown i got an error.. this this is what it says.

Code:
Error brodcasting: system.invalidoperationexception: sendkeys cannot run inside this application becuase the applacation in not handling windows messages.
Either change the applicacation to handle messages, or use sendkeys.sendwait method.
at system.windows.forms.sendkeys.send(string keys, Control control, boolean wait)
at system.windows.forms.sendkeys.send(string keys)
at eqemutools.eqemutools.brodcast(string delay)
also in case it matters. i set the restart time to 0.15 so i could see how it works kinda a test. i don't know if that would have caused it or not but figured i would let you know.
